A phase space of a dynamical system is a theoretical space where every state of the system is mapped to a unique spatial location The number of state variables needed to uniquely specify the system’s state is called the degrees of freedom in the system

In dynamical system theory, a phase space is a space in which all possible states of a system are represented, with each possible state corresponding to one unique point in the phase space For mechanical systems, the phase space usually consists of all possible values of position and momentum variables

Phase space can describe the orbit of one particle, or the orbits of a large number of particles It can even be used to describe a large number of collections of N particles, where N itself is a large number

More specifically, a phase space is a space (a set with an imposed structure) the elements (phase points) of which (conventionally) represent the states of the system (for example, a phase plane) From a mathematical point of view these objects are isomorphic, and therefore one often does not distinguish between the states and the phase points
